Output 7c68e26c6efbdd5076cd614cb5a03ce44b6c169c92de48bb3eac0050385eaf36:8

value
59881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cc8d9170399724c304222effee1b5d864e1195b OP_EQUAL
address
37ER5Dat5Uk3DZQTrVb9BRBjgGVkPKyWZM
transaction
7c68e26c6efbdd5076cd614cb5a03ce44b6c169c92de48bb3eac0050385eaf36
spent
true